Analysis

The most recent figure for school age population, secondary education, both sexes in Costa Rica is 378,838, measured in 2025.

The figure is down 0.7% on the previous year and down 4.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, school age population, secondary education, both sexes in Costa Rica peaked at 440,241 in 2002 and was at its lowest, 378,415, in 2018.

Costa Rica ranks 128th of 220 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 24 years of available data.

School age population, secondary education, both sexes in Costa Rica, year by year

Annual values for School age population, secondary education, both sexes (number) in Costa Rica, 2002 to 2025.
Year Value Change
2002 440,241
2003 438,052 -0.5%
2004 436,774 -0.3%
2005 438,477 +0.4%
2006 435,598 -0.7%
2007 434,514 -0.2%
2008 431,456 -0.7%
2009 430,084 -0.3%
2010 424,264 -1.4%
2011 420,669 -0.8%
2012 414,226 -1.5%
2013 412,110 -0.5%
2014 402,691 -2.3%
2015 397,726 -1.2%
2016 391,574 -1.5%
2017 384,737 -1.7%
2018 378,415 -1.6%
2019 379,615 +0.3%
2020 380,866 +0.3%
2021 380,314 -0.1%
2022 379,825 -0.1%
2023 382,253 +0.6%
2024 381,321 -0.2%
2025 378,838 -0.7%
